Bargain-priced “slightly used” cars will become a hot commodity in Canada as price-conscious buyers scoop them up and U.S. car dealers — armed with a stronger currency — prowl the Canadian market for deals.

That’s the prediction from Canadian car-pricing expert Paul Timeoto, who expects a falling dollar to stir the interest of U.S. dealers in Canadian vehicles.

“The prospect of U.S. dealers coming up here to buy is looming very strongly now,” said Timeoto, president of online car-pricing-data firm CarCostCanada.com. “The dollar has only been below 90 cents US for a few weeks so it may take a little while for them to pay attention to our market. But it won’t take long.”

He noted that until recently, Canadian car dealers took advantage of a strong Canadian dollar to buy used cars — less than one year old — in the U.S. and resell them in Canada.

“Dealers went down there and literally brought them back by the truckload and Canadians saved a lot of money that way,” Timeoto said. “But that situation has dried up now and the reverse is likely to happen.”

New vehicle sales in Canada during the first three quarters this year appeared to be heading for a solid year of about 1.6 million sales, but declining consumer confidence in the final quarter could push that figure down.

Statistics Canada said 14,900 new vehicles were sold in B.C. in September, a 10.8-per-cent decline from the same month last year.

Dueck Downtown general manager Greg Keith said used cars are popular with many buyers, but almost everyone wants the newest technology possible because fuel efficiency is such an important factor.

“It doesn’t make a lot of sense for a person to buy a three-year-old car, especially with gas prices the way they are now,” he said. “I drive a new Escalade hybrid full-size vehicle that gets better fuel economy than a lot of mid-sized cars.”

StatsCan said new-vehicle prices in Canada are at their most affordable level now in more than 15 years, measured as a percentage of disposable income. It takes about 19 weeks of disposable income for a typical Canadian household to buy a new car, down from a peak of 25 weeks a decade ago.

TORONTO, Nov 25, 2008 /PRNewswire-USNewswire via COMTEX/ — A timely new book examining this year’s financial crisis is the second title to be published by Rotman/UTP Publishing, an Imprint of University of Toronto Press in partnership with the Rotman School of Management.

The Finance Crisis and Rescue: What Went Wrong? Why? What Lessons Can Be Learned? features thought leaders from the Rotman School explaining the financial crisis and rescue from a variety of perspectives.

“Covering everything from credit risk to value investing to leadership, our experts tackle the broken model and proposed rescue and provide insight for moving ahead and shaping the world of finance for the better,” writes Rotman Dean Roger Martin in the foreword to the book. “In the end, the treatment required to cure this unhealthy system may be deceptively simple: to produce more beneficial results for stakeholders and for society at large, firms must lower their expectations of monetary incentives and be more cognizant about setting them within a context that reduces the tendency for extremes of behaviour.”

With the global economy in crisis and both travelers and airlines feeling the pinch, it may not seem like 2008 will be the cheeriest of holiday travel seasons. Airlines have cut flights, raised fares and added a surge of surcharges for everything from checked bags to phone bookings. Meanwhile, many travelers are postponing or canceling their holiday plans to save money.

But for travelers still planning to visit Grandma’s for Thanksgiving or spend Christmas weekend in Paris, the news isn’t all bad. There are still deals to be found, provided you shop carefully and plan ahead. Check out our 10 tips for holiday travel and find some joy this holiday season.

Avoid peak travel dates
At Thanksgiving, Wednesday is the critical outbound “avoid” day as a rule. Traveling on Thanksgiving day proper is often a breeze and more affordable; there are often cut-rate airfare deals on Thanksgiving day.

On the return, Friday morning isn’t bad at all, with each successive day getting a little busier, more difficult and more expensive through Sunday evening. The bottom line: If you are looking for a deal, you won’t find one on the peak travel days. Travel off-peak whenever possible.

Christmas and New Year’s Day fall on Thursdays this year, which means that the same advice for Thanksgiving will apply to both of these holidays — fly on the holiday itself if possible, and avoid Sunday evening at the end of the long weekend.

Book early
Haven’t booked your holiday travel yet? It’s time to stop waiting and start booking. Fares are only rising as Thanksgiving approaches, so those who hold out in hopes of a late-breaking sale are likely to get left out in the cold or pay a very steep price for their procrastination. The same goes for the Christmas holiday; book sooner rather than later, particularly if you require very specific travel dates or times. With the current state of the airline industry, it is never too early to book your holiday travel flights.

While many of the best deals are probably already gone, keep an eye on our Holiday Deals section for any last-minute bargains. Be prepared to be flexible with dates and flight times.

If you want your garden to have blooms of beautiful and colorful flowers, you’ll need to plant them carefully. Arrange them properly, and provide adequate care. It is even possible to have flowers blooming year-round, if you plan your garden correctly. You can choose annuals and perennials that bloom at different times of the year so that you’ll always have a colorful garden.

Before you plant the flowers, make sure that the soil is right for them. You should dig your beds down a foot and a half for two deep. While you can grow flowers in a shallower bed, they will not be as likely to thrive. Break up the dirt, making sure there are no large clumps, and spread in some sand, manure, compost, or grass clippings. Don’t pack the bottom dirt down, let it settle naturally so that the roots will be able to penetrate it and it will drain better.

Once you have the base of your flowerbed ready, make sure that you use a good mixture for the topsoil. If you want your plants to be healthy, well-rotted manure and peat moss are excellent additions to your soil. If you do use manure, make sure it doesn’t touch the roots of your plants. You can also add wood ashes in the spring, or use lime to loosen the soil.

Consider the type of soil that you naturally have in your garden, and choose a fertilizer that will help it reach the optimum balance for your plants. The fertilizer you choose should include the elements that your plants aren’t getting from the soil.

When planning the location of your plants within your flower beds and border, keep in mind the color of the blooms, even if the plant is not blooming when you purchase it. Plan for contrast in the texture and color of the flowers, but make sure that the colors will also blend in an attractive manner. For example, the bright color of Zinnias can be balanced with softer colors from chrysanthemum or cosmos.

Don’t forget to consider where you are situating the flower bed. Ideally, it should face south or southwest, but any location that gets enough sun should help your flowers thrive. You should try to plant it close to the house, so that your plants will be protected.

You’ve decided you want to build a new home. Where do you start? First, we suggest you purchase your land, as this will surely impact the design of your home. Second, start putting your ideas together before visiting your architect. Start with a vision of your new home. Is there a certain architectural style you prefer? Colonial? Cape? Saltbox? Farmhouse? From there, start with the basics in home design. How many bedrooms will you need? Do you want a Master Bedroom with or without a Master Bathroom suite? Will it be located on the first or second floor? If this is a vacation home which will become your retirement home, you may prefer to have the main rooms located on the first floor for easy access in later years. Do you want a large, eat-in kitchen or a separate dining room? Are you planning to entertain small or large groups of people in your home? Is a cathedral Great Room on your list of priorities? Will you need a living room or media room separate from your Great Room? Do you have a specific hobby or interest that requires a separate room or area? Compare all of these areas with your current home. Does the space you have now fit your needs? Write down the measurements of your space and then mark whether or not the space is adequate. Wherever possible, look for areas to reduce the living space. For instance, if you have a large laundry room now and you only really use half of the space, mark it as a potential space saver. Anytime you reduce the square footage of your new home you will save money in initial material costs, but in energy costs over the life of the home as well. A home fulfills many purposes, but it can also satisfy numerous personal, aesthetic, and emotional requirements that can be difficult to describe in words. In starting to imagine your home design, it will help your architect if you identify and communicate how you want each space to feel. How? You may find it a challenge to explain how you want a room to feel. Start by doing some simple exercises. Pick up a home magazine or imagine a home you are familiar with. Find a room you like. What do you like about it? The way the afternoon sunlight casts shadows within the room? The room’s intimacy or its abundant space? Think about other spaces you enjoy - the park, the library, your friend’s home. How does the space make you feel? What creates that feeling? Be specific, and write down what you like about it. For instance, you might write, “I like how the room’s color tones change as the sun sets” or “I love how the outdoors is brought inside”. These small realizations will help the home design to evolve from a floor plan to a custom home that is an extension of your life philosophy.

Phentermine is the longest prescribed diet pill used for weight loss in this era. Again like all other weight loss pills, it claims to be very effective at increasing weight loss, especially when combined with a healthy diet and exercise.So what does Phentermine do to be considered as best weight loss pills? It is a sympathomimetic medicine and this means that is that it increases sympathetic drive. What does this mean? Sympathetic drive is body response to fright, flight and fight. Phenteramine is also called an “anorectic” or “anorexigenic” drug. As it is a sympathomimetic drug, Phentermine stimulates the nervous system(nerves and brain). This results in increase in heart rate and blood pressure and decreases in appetite. This is all part of the body’s natural response in fright, flight or fight situations and this is what Phentermine mimics.

As any other weight loss pill, Phantermine is should be used as a short-term supplement to diet and exercise in the treatment of obesity. Other than being used as a weight loss pill, it is also used for other medical purposes.

Do not take phentermine if you:

  1. Have heart disease or high blood pressure ;
  2. Have arteriosclerosis (hardening of the arteries);
  3. Have glaucoma;
  4. Have taken a monoamine oxidase inhibitor (MAOI) such as isocarboxazid (Marplan), tranylcypromine (Parnate), or phenelzine (Nardil) in the last 14 days; or
  5. Have a history of drug or alcohol abuse.

Use with caution and tell your doctor if you have:

  1. Problems with your thyroid,
  2. Anxiety disorder,
  3. Epilepsy or another seizure disorder, or
  4. Diabete
  5. Pregnant and/or breast feeding.

As it increases sympathetic drive, side effects include restlessness or tremor,nervousness or anxiety, headache or dizziness, insomnia, dry mouth or an unpleasant taste in your mouth, diarrhea or constipation, or impotence or changes in your sex drive.

Most companies with large numbers of vehicles that travel the roadways daily are familiar with the large number of fleet tracking systems that can be bought today. If you are a fleet manager for one of these companies and you have never considered one of these systems, then you need to take a good look at the advantages that they can offer your company. Companies who use fleet tracking systems can locate a driver at any time of any day. They can monitor the speeds that their drivers travel. They can regulate the number of stops they make and where they stop. They can optimize their customer service reputation by tracking their driver’s response times and taking steps to improve their system. The success of any company that utilizes any time of vehicle fleet may depend largely on their effective use of a fleet tracking systems.
The other name for fleet tracking systems is GPS (Global Positioning Systems). Fleet GPS tracking units have seen many changes since they were introduced and are now being used by the general public, as well as the military, public service officials and large delivery companies, such as UPS. When you have a fleet of vehicles, efficiency is very important. Whenever a vehicle goes out on the road, it is very expensive. You can see a lot of waste that comes in the form of fuel, mileage and time. To eliminate this waste can cost thousands to tens of thousands of dollars every year. Fleet tracking systems are one way of effectively eliminating wasted expenses and providing a way to manage the fleet with more efficiency.
